With the steady stream of codex releases and the current trend of big "centre piece" models, where we had the Dread knight, recently the Riptide and now the Wraith Knight which looms over its predecessors, would there be any room for other codex’s to release their “big guns” and release a comparatively sized tall/big GW model of these behemoths?
For instance what options would vanilla marines have to have a huge model that isn’t Forge world/titan? What about the other armies? Is there any room to outdo the Wraith Knight in size? Where would be the limit?

The big models are all on flyer bases except the Stompa.

Space marines = Stormraven, Storm Talon

Grey Knights = Dreadknight

Tyranids = Where do I begin....

Eldar = Wraithknight, Spruce Goose

Dark Eldar = Voidbomber

Tau = Riptide

Orks = Stompa, Dakkajet

Chaos marines = Forge/Mauler Fiend, Hellturkey

Chaos Daemons = Well I guess they have the FW greater Daemons and CSM Allies

Guard = Valk/Ven

Necrons = Flyer, Tombstalker, Monolith

I think that covers all the big stuff. So sisters need a Pentientknight.
